MANILA, Philippines — Bulacan and 25 other areas across the country would experience “dangerous” heat levels on Tuesday, April 22, according to the Philippine Atmospheric, Geophysical and Astronomical Services Administration (Pagasa).

The “danger” category means that the heat index is between 42 and 51°C, which is likely to cause heat cramps, heat exhaustion, and heat stroke.

In its latest heat index bulletin, Pagasa predicted a heat index of 46°C in San Ildefonso, Bulacan.

The heat index was forecast to reach 45°C in Dagupan City, Pangasinan, and 44°C in Tuguegarao City, Cagayan.
